Bagram Air Base: Us Attempt To Return To Afghanistan, A Challenge Or Pressure To China?

 The True Post (Web News) Negotiations are ongoing between the United States and Afghan authorities regarding the redeployment of American troops to Bagram Air Base in Afghanistan.

US President Donald Trump, speaking to the media in the Oval Office, said that the United States should not have left Bagram Air Base and now his government is trying to take back this strategic base. President Trump said that the importance of Bagram Air Base is clear from the fact that this place is just an hour away from where China develops its nuclear weapons. According to him, the United States should not only maintain its presence in Afghanistan, but also activate this base to prevent China’s growing influence. On the other hand, Afghan officials say that the Afghan people have never accepted the presence of foreign troops on their soil and the return of Bagram Air Base will raise questions about Afghan sovereignty.
According to the American newspaper report, the deployment of a limited number of troops to this base is currently being considered, and the ongoing negotiations in this regard are being led by US Special Representative Adam Buhler. It should be noted that the US handed over Bagram Air Base to the Afghan authorities after 20 years on the occasion of the withdrawal of foreign forces from Afghanistan in 2021. However, President Trump has announced the resumption of the weapons left behind during the withdrawal and Bagram Air Base, as a result of which formal negotiations have now begun between the US and Afghanistan. According to political analysts, this move by the US will not only give rise to a new conflict in Afghanistan, but will also further inflame the already existing tension between China and the US.
